The Carnation Money Counter Machine is a strong choice for businesses needing fast and accurate cash handling. It counts up to 1100 bills per minute, which is quite efficient for busy retail or financial environments. Its hopper can hold up to 500 notes, and it includes a reject pocket and stacker that help organize bills during sorting or error separation. One standout feature is its ability to process mixed currencies like USD, EUR, GBP, and more, with automatic recognition of different denominations, saving time on manual sorting. The machine also includes multiple counterfeit detection sensors (UV, MG, MT, IR, and dual CIS), giving solid security against fake bills.

It offers useful functions like batching, adding counts, and orientation checks, which help manage cash accurately. The 3.5-inch touchscreen display and various connection options (USB, RS232, SD card, RJ11) make it easy to integrate with other devices or point-of-sale systems. However, it’s on the heavier side (almost 19 pounds), which makes it less portable compared to some compact models. Its size and complexity might be more than needed for very small businesses or casual users.

This bill counter suits medium to large businesses that handle high volumes and multiple currencies regularly, providing speed, reliability, and strong counterfeit protection with a user-friendly interface.

Buying Guide for the Best Bill Counters

When choosing a bill counter, it's important to consider your specific needs and the environment in which the machine will be used. Bill counters can save time and reduce errors in counting money, making them essential for businesses that handle large volumes of cash. Understanding the key specifications will help you select a model that best fits your requirements, ensuring efficiency and accuracy in your cash handling processes.
Counting SpeedCounting speed refers to the number of bills a machine can count per minute. This is important because it determines how quickly you can process cash. Counting speeds typically range from 600 to 1,500 bills per minute. For small businesses or low-volume cash handling, a lower speed may be sufficient. However, for high-volume environments like banks or large retail stores, a higher counting speed will be more efficient and save time.
Hopper CapacityHopper capacity is the number of bills the machine can hold at one time. This is important because a larger hopper capacity means fewer interruptions to reload the machine, increasing efficiency. Hopper capacities can range from 100 to 500 bills. If you handle large amounts of cash frequently, a higher hopper capacity will be beneficial. For smaller operations, a lower capacity may be adequate.
Detection FeaturesDetection features include the machine's ability to identify counterfeit bills, torn or damaged bills, and different denominations. This is crucial for ensuring the accuracy and security of your cash handling. Detection features can vary from basic UV (ultraviolet) detection to more advanced MG (magnetic) and IR (infrared) detection. If counterfeit detection is a high priority, opt for a machine with multiple detection features. For basic needs, a machine with UV detection may suffice.
Batching and Adding FunctionsBatching and adding functions allow the machine to count bills in specific quantities and keep a running total of multiple counts. This is important for organizing cash into manageable amounts and for keeping accurate records. Machines with batching functions can be set to count a predetermined number of bills, which is useful for preparing bank deposits. Adding functions are helpful for tallying up multiple stacks of bills. Choose a machine with these features if you need to organize and track cash efficiently.
Display and InterfaceThe display and interface refer to how the machine presents information and how you interact with it. This is important for ease of use and readability. Displays can range from simple numeric readouts to more advanced digital screens with additional information. A clear, easy-to-read display is essential for quickly verifying counts. An intuitive interface with straightforward controls will make the machine easier to operate. Consider your comfort with technology and choose a machine with a display and interface that you find user-friendly.
PortabilityPortability refers to the ease with which the machine can be moved and transported. This is important if you need to use the bill counter in multiple locations. Portable bill counters are typically lightweight and compact, making them easy to carry. If you need a machine that can be easily moved between different areas or taken off-site, look for a model that is designed for portability. For stationary use, portability may be less of a concern.
